Web29 Sep 2024 · A subnet mask is a 32- or 128-bit number that segments an existing IP address in a TCP/IP network. It is used by the TCP/IP protocol to determine whether a host is on the local subnet or on a remote network. Web6 May 2024 · Standard configuration of one IP subnet per VLAN (no L2 bridging between VLANs). First problem: TV casting and HEOS audio control use multicast protocols (Multicast DNS and SSDP), which aren't routed across subnets by default. Solution: Install the PIMD package for multicast routing. Configure PIMD with default settings:

Web25 Jul 2024 · Azure IoT Hub is the highly scalable IoT messaging service to use for building IoT solutions in Microsoft Azure. This service provides a cloud-based message broker for connecting to, authenticating, and communicating with IoT devices. To get started with it, you need to create an instance of Azure IoT Hub within your Azure Subscription.
